Plainfield Live Poetry is an on-going series of monthly poetry readings held in the Western Chicago suburbs. Our current host is Green Leaf Coffee House, (located in Sun Plaza)at 2400 S. Eola Road, Suite G, Aurora, IL 60504. Phone 630-851-8410, e-mail greenleafcoffee@sbcglobal.net. Emcee Dan Stafford, aqmstaffo@mailbag.com

When Summer Comes...


When Summer Comes...  Sun shining brilliant of diamond clarity, On grasses and trees a sea of green, The Rock of my youth turned way up, Windows down on the highway and wind in my hair, Memories of Summer nights dancing noon 'til two, Walking home miles along the river  by starlight, Plastered and exhausted and impatient for another night, Raw motion emotion and music saturated, Wild and light on my feet as lightning, The river still runs there where the festival comes, The night clubs burned down or deserted, Memories of an era of incessant motion, When Rock County was the ruler of dance, Miles by scores and centuries in every golden direction.
